The SR160 diode handles everyday power jobs. This little part changes AC electricity to DC. It’s a workhorse in many devices. You need this conversion for electronics to work right. The SR160 fits in a DO-41 package. It’s easy to use on circuit boards. Its maximum reverse voltage is 60 hluav taws xob. Its average forward current is 1 amp. It can handle brief surges up to 1000 hluav taws xob. Nws lub zog ntsuas yog 1 watt max. This makes it tough for common situations.

You find the SR160 inside basic power supplies. These power supplies run smaller gadgets. Think things like radios, toys, or basic chargers. It works well in AC adapters plugging into the wall. These adapters power laptops, phones, or routers. The diode changes the wall outlet AC to safe DC.

Battery chargers use it too. It helps convert the AC input to DC for charging batteries. Simple chargers for power tools or scooters might have it. It protects circuits from reverse polarity mistakes. Putting batteries in backward won’t fry your device. The diode blocks the wrong current flow.

Automotive electronics rely on parts like this. Cars use DC power. The alternator makes AC. Diodes like the SR160 change that AC to DC for the car battery and systems. You see it in older vehicle voltage regulators or basic circuits. It helps manage the car’s electrical flow.

It’s good for blocking reverse voltage spikes. Motors or relays can create nasty spikes when they turn off. The diode clamps these spikes. This protects sensitive parts downstream. It acts like a one-way valve for electricity.

Hobbyists like using the DO-41 package. The leads are easy to solder. It fits standard breadboards for prototyping. Its specs cover many common DIY projects. You need reliable rectification without complexity. The SR160 delivers that. It’s a fundamental building block for power management. Its simplicity and ruggedness explain its lasting popularity.

How do I install it correctly?
Pay attention to polarity. The cathode end has a stripe. Match this stripe to the cathode mark on your board. Solder the leads. Ensure good connections. Avoid overheating the diode body. Follow standard soldering practices.
